The bow is a self bow made from hickory. It was hand made. Before i put the recurves into it it was pulling 54lbs at 25". I used the longbow and plains flatbow designs in this one. The back of the limb is carved into the D shape and i used a typical flatbow design. It is 65" tip to tip. The handle is cut as a typical riser bow is and the walnut is 1/4" making the handle semi ridged.
From here i will make tips for it out of walnut and horn. Have to admit, the bow shot so well as i final tillered it i am leary of how it will perform now that i recurved it. I am told i will now have to retiller and bring it back to the poundage i want. I am most likely going to bring to to 45lbs at either 25" or 28" however i think in this wooden bow 28" is going to be pushing it on a recurved 65" long bow.
This is all self discovery and copying people before me so its all trial and error - BUT WHAT FUN!!!!!!!!
